Track 01

Innovations in Biomechanical Research for Adaptive Sports

This track focuses on the latest advancements in biomechanical research specifically tailored for adaptive sports. Contributions will explore novel methodologies and technologies that enhance performance and inclusivity for athletes with disabilities.

Track 02

Performance Optimization in Para-Sports

This session will delve into strategies for optimizing athletic performance in para-sports through biomechanical analysis. Presentations will highlight case studies and evidence-based practices that demonstrate effective performance enhancement techniques.

Track 03

Motion Analysis Techniques in Adaptive Sports

This track will cover cutting-edge motion analysis techniques used to assess and improve athletic movements in adaptive sports. Researchers and practitioners will share insights on the application of these techniques to enhance training and rehabilitation.

Track 04

Neuromuscular Control in Adaptive Athletes

This session will explore the role of neuromuscular control in enhancing performance and preventing injuries among adaptive athletes. Discussions will include the implications of neuromuscular training on athletic movements and functional outcomes.

Track 05

Injury Prevention Strategies in Para-Sports

This track will focus on biomechanical approaches to injury prevention in para-sports. Presenters will discuss the identification of risk factors and the development of targeted interventions to safeguard athlete health.

Track 06

Functional Training Approaches for Adaptive Athletes

This session will examine functional training methodologies designed to improve performance in adaptive athletes. The focus will be on biomechanical principles that underpin effective training regimens.

Track 07

Strength Training Protocols for Inclusive Coaching

This track will address strength training protocols tailored for adaptive sports, emphasizing inclusive coaching practices. Participants will learn about biomechanical considerations that inform effective strength training for diverse athlete populations.

Track 08

Endurance Performance in Adaptive Sports

This session will investigate the biomechanical factors influencing endurance performance in adaptive sports. Research findings will highlight the interplay between biomechanics and endurance training methodologies.

Track 09

Skill Acquisition and Biomechanics in Adaptive Sports

This track will explore the relationship between skill acquisition and biomechanics in adaptive sports contexts. Presentations will focus on how biomechanical insights can facilitate the learning and mastery of athletic skills.

Track 10

Athlete Monitoring and Biomechanical Feedback

This session will focus on the integration of athlete monitoring systems with biomechanical feedback to optimize training outcomes. Discussions will include the impact of real-time data on performance and injury prevention.

Track 11

Biomechanical Innovations for Enhanced Performance

This track will showcase innovative biomechanical technologies and methodologies aimed at enhancing performance in adaptive sports. Contributions will highlight the potential of these innovations to transform training and competition experiences.
